About

This project has been researched and compiled by the Cadets from 2241 Regent House School Squadron RAFAC as part of their Duke of Edinburgh Award Scheme and as part of a shared history project, Cadets have researched the former pupils of Regent House School, local residents and our Polish friends who served in the Royal Air Force during World War Two and other conflicts. The Cadets have also looked at the present Royal Air Force Air Cadets in Newtownards including their experience as Cadets through subjects as diverse as Self Development, Science Technology Engineering & Mathematics (STEM), Cyber, Flying and Community Service.

The Cadets focused on Flt Lt Aubery Doherty RAF, a former pupil of Regent House who was lost in the last days of War in Europe, Air Marshal Desmond Hughes from Donagadee, a night fighter pilot who went on to command the RAF College Cranwell where he supervised the future King Charles flying training, and Flight Sergeant Liz “Chinook Chick” McConaghy, former pupil of Regent House. Liz served on Chinook completing numerous tours in Iraq and Afghanistan.

In cooperation with shared history group “For Your Freedom and Ours”, the Cadets researched the history of the Polish Air Force based in Ards and North Down area. The Cadet have brought things up to date with their opportunities and experiences as RAF Cadets at Regent House School.
